No one applies to join the TCs, the mod/admin team grant it to people based on the quality of their posts. If they give tons of good advice or tips to questioning users or to threads in general, we decide to change their name color from blue to green. Of course though once a TC does not mean always a TC. We can remove it at any time that we deem that the user in question is no longer trustworthy. TC rank offers no moderation powers (or forum-altering powers in general), it's just for show and for other forumers to note that their advice can be trusted.
